14:22 — Postmortem timeline, Dunmore fd-leak hunt. After the third restart of the Saltmarsh relay bought us only ninety minutes, we finally ran the handle-audit script and saw thousands of open descriptors pointing at deleted temp files. Turns out the Oxhollow archiver opened a scratch file per message and only closed it on the happy path. Patched the finally-block, fd count flatlined, alerts cleared by 15:40. Confirmed against the trace token below.

session token of yahap-fafop = htk9_f6aa94135

Hi Verla,

Quick heads-up before Thursday's DR drill at the Tannermouth site. We'll be killing the Pipewren webhook dispatcher mid-flight to verify retry semantics: exponential backoff capped at 15 minutes, six attempts, then dead-letter with full payload preserved. Consumers must dedupe on event ID since at-least-once means duplicates during failover. Nothing exotic, but flag anything that smells off in the retry audit log.

To unlock the drill vault, use the passphrase below.

unlock words, yajof-tagug: caseth-kelmir-druael-tamion-rusath-sorael-quenion-julath-ralael-joreth-wendor-holius-gormir

Handover for security review: the Pellwick thumbnail queue now runs workers in a sandboxed pool with read-only source buckets. Image parsing uses the patched Ostrel library; untrusted EXIF data is stripped before processing. One open concern is retry amplification under malformed input. The threat model and mitigations are documented on the internal page here.

operations page: https://superset.kelvicorp.example/pipeline/run/display/view/9edfe8e23ee3f5ff

## Service Accounts — Timetabler (Chalkline Solver)

Welcome aboard! The Chalkline solver does the heavy lifting for class scheduling at the Fennimore district pilot, and it runs under the svc-chalkline account. Don't log in as it directly — use your own account and assume the role when needed. The service account can read rosters, write draft timetables, and ping the approvals queue, nothing more. If something seems over-permissioned, flag it. For local dev, the solver hits the internal roster API using the key below.

app token of fajop-fahif = qvz4-AnML